是否可以在电源BI中添加一张卡片,以显示上次数据集的上次更新时间?
非常感谢!
答案 0 :(得分:4)
您可以创建一个空白查询并使用以下M查询来创建单个单元格表:
let
Source = #table(type table[Last Refresh=datetime], {{DateTime.LocalNow()}})
in
Source
然后您可以使用Card
视觉效果并在列中拖动来显示它。您可以重命名该字段以删除默认聚合。 (这并不重要,因为反正只有一行数据)
每次刷新数据时都会重新计算该值。
答案 1 :(得分:3)
您可以通过在模型中添加calculated column
(刷新数据列)并使用公式=NOW()
然后添加measure
Last Refresh Date :=MAX(Table[Last Refresh Column])
由于计算列仅在模型刷新时计算 - 它将确保计算正确。
答案 2 :(得分:0)
根据位置的不同,它们确实与所有这些功能混淆。 让我建议您一个可行的方法: 转到:
查询编辑器 1.右键单击左侧的“查询”正文 2.新查询 3.空白查询 4.通过输入正确的服务器实例和数据库名称来粘贴以下公式, “ = Sql.Database(” Server \ Instance“,” Database“,[Query =”从AnyTableName中选择GETDATE()LastRefreshDate“])
会解决。而且由于它是直接从服务器提取的,因此您不必担心在PowerBI中选择正确的DateTimeZone函数。